The Vietnam Vanadium Carbide Powders Market was estimated at USD 479 Million in 2025 and is projected to reach USD 676 Million by 2032, growing at a CAGR of 5.0% from 2026 to 2032. This growth trajectory is underpinned by a significant rise in demand for wear-resistant materials across industries such as mining and construction. The increasing focus on enhancing the durability and performance of tools utilized in harsh environments is driving manufacturers to adopt vanadium carbide powders in their offerings.
The Vietnam vanadium carbide powders market has experienced notable fluctuations in growth, characterized by a blend of demand expansion and evolving industrial applications. Following a modest growth of 3.6% in 2021 and a slight downturn to 3.1% in 2022, the market rebounded strongly with an impressive 8.8% growth in 2023, driven by rising consumer demand within the automotive and aerospace sectors. This upward trend is expected to continue, with projected growth rates of 5.3% in 2024 and 6.6% in 2025, largely fueled by increased investments in technology and infrastructure. However, growth is anticipated to moderate slightly in the latter years, stabilizing around 5.5% by 2032 as market maturity sets in.

The Vietnamese market for vanadium carbide powders is characterized by a growing demand for high-performance materials used in cutting tools and coatings. With advancements in manufacturing technologies, these powders are becoming crucial for industries seeking improved tool life and efficiency. The presence of a robust manufacturing base in Vietnam, coupled with rising industrial activities, supports the growth of this specialized segment.
In recent years, there has been a notable shift towards the adoption of environmentally friendly practices in production processes. This trend is compelling manufacturers to explore innovative solutions that utilize vanadium carbide powders to produce sustainable and high-quality end products, aligning with global environmental standards.
Despite the promising growth, the Vietnam vanadium carbide powders market encounters significant restraints that may hinder its full potential. The fluctuating prices of vanadium, driven by global demand fluctuations and geopolitical uncertainties, can directly affect production costs and product pricing. This volatility may deter smaller manufacturers from entering the market or expanding their operations. Furthermore, reliance on limited sources for raw materials can lead to supply chain vulnerabilities. Market players must implement robust risk management strategies to navigate these challenges effectively.
